Имя: Пароль:
1C
1С v8
Программно просмотреть строки всех модулей
0 quest1C
 
06.10.19
14:26
Всем привет.
За годы у меня набралось много внешних отчетов и обработок (1с8).
Требуется некая систематизация.
Для этого мне надо программно просмотреть строки всех модулей.
Никаких проблем с доступом естественно нет.
Как это можно сделать?
Заранее спасибо всем профи.
1 RomanYS
 
06.10.19
14:32
(0) Что значит программно посмотреть?
Глобальный поиск  в конфигураторе, как понимаю, не подходит.
Можно выгрузить в файлы и смотреть в файлах.
2 Лефмихалыч
 
06.10.19
15:00
программно провести code review и вычислить автоматически, что делает каждая обработка?
Отличный план!
3 quest1C
 
06.10.19
17:12
(1) / Можно выгрузить в файлы и смотреть в файлах / - это так, но модули форм? Как их получить в текстовом виде?
4 RomanYS
 
06.10.19
17:51
(3) Если руками в кофигураторе:
для внешних обработок: Действие - Выгрузить в файлы;
для конф и расширений: Действие - Конфигурация - Выгрузить в файлы.

Вроде есть ключи пакетного запуска для автоматизации этих действий.
5 quest1C
 
06.10.19
17:56
(3) Программно! И потом, вы смотрели что получается в результате таких 'Выгрузить в файлы'?
6 RomanYS
 
06.10.19
17:59
(5) Программно! - организуй пакетный запуск "Программно!".
Результат - текстовые файлы(может xml) с модулями в том числе.
7 RomanYS
 
06.10.19
18:11
https://its.1c.ru/db/v8312doc/bookmark/adm/TI000000669
/DumpExternalDataProcessorOrReportToFiles
8 Chameleon1980
 
06.10.19
18:52
(5) а вы?
9 palsergeich
 
07.10.19
00:04
(3) юзай онскрипт, там есть либа распаковывающая внешние обработки
Компьютер — устройство, разработанное для ускорения и автоматизации человеческих ошибок.